    Foresf Board To Ask
For Fire Protection
PORTLAND (UPII The State
Board of Forestry will ask the
1963 legislature for about S750.0001
lor fire protection on privately
owned lands in Oregon, State For
ester Dwight Phipps told the Ore
Eon and California Grant Lands
;Advisory Board here Tuesday.
3-Phipps said the bill authorizing
- money will be introduced later
Jhis month. U would provide state
protection in recognition of the
benefits the state and the public
derive from private torcsts.
In the past, the landowners havel
paid the bill for forest fire pro
tection.
Phipps said timber knocked
down by the Columbus Day wind
storm could contribute to catas
trophic (ires this summer unless
all forests in the state are pro
tected. He said Die State Depart
ment of Forestry has mapped the
critical areas where protection is
most needed.
Rod Fcty, forest operations!
manager for the U. S. Bureau of
Land Management, told the O&C
panel that the BLM will sell 1,
300.000,000 board feet of storm
fallen timber in the first 18
months after the storm
New Five Cent Stamp Selling 'Like Hotcakes' Says Post Office
WASHINGTON UPI - The
new live cent lirst class ana
eight cent air mail stamps are
clling like hotcakes. the Post Of
fice Department said today.
But the old penny stamp sud
denly is the most popular of all.
Assistant Postmaster General
Ralph W. Nicholson said "ap
parently many people think we
are going to sell out of stamps,
but we won't. There are plenty
of stamps to handle the needs of
the nation's mailers.
Postmaster General J. Edward
Day will unveil a new olfcring
today. It will be the new 50-star
American flag stamp, this time
in the five cent denomination to

imalch the basic letter rate that
went into effect Monday.
Nicholson said "a fantastic $6 9
million worth of stamps were sold
Mondav the dav the penny post
age increase on letters and post
cards went into eliecl. mis was
$2.9 million more than the aver
age daily volume.
"Most of the public took the
rate increase in stride," Nichol
son said. "A Dallas. Tex., woman
told one postal employe that for
he niiie of a candv bar. I can
still send a long letter to my
mother in Bangor, Maine and
that's 2.500 miles away, which is
a pretty good bargain.' "
From San Francisco, however.
came a reoort that "two patrons
I flatly refused to buy five cents
stamps. The were highly indig
nant over the rate increase, so
they bought four cent and one
cent stamps instead."
A spot check of the IS regional
offices, which supply the 35,000
post offices across the nation,
showed that the one cent stamp
was the best seller, followed by
the five cent issue.
"Surprisingly, the air mail
stamp sales in some cities
weren't keeping pace with the
fives and ones," a department
Spokesman said. "Apparently
many people decided to use two
fours to make up the new eight
cent air mail rale, until they run
out of the outdated issue."
The heavy demand for one cent
stamps was caused by persons
using them to make up the penny
shortage on stocks of postcards,
stamped envelopes and four cent
